Now tell me... How many semitones from C to C#? - - - 1 semitone How many semitones from C to D? - - - 2 semitones How many semitones from D to G? - - - 5 semitones How many semitones from G to G#? - - - 1 semitone How many semitones from G# to B? - - - 3 semitones
How many semitones from Eb to A? - - - 6 semitones How many semitones from F# to Ab? - - - 2 semitones How many semitones from F# to Bb? - - - 4 semitones How many semitones from C to the next C? - - - 12 semitones
Ok, now: How many semitones from G to Gb? - - - it can be either 11 or 1 depending on which direction we're counting...so if we're counting up the keyboard (or fretboard), then there would be 11 semitones from G to Gb ...but if we're counting down, then there would only be 1 semitone between G and Gb!
So let's rework the above examples...
How many semitones from C to C#? - - - either 1 semitone or 11 semitones How many semitones from C to D? - - - either 2 semitones or 10 semitones How many semitones from D to G? - - - either 5 semitones or 7 semitones How many semitones from G to G#? - - - either 1 semitone or 11 semitones How many semitones from G# to B? - - - either 3 semitones or 9 semitones How many semitones from Eb to A? - - - either 6 semitones or 6 semitones How many semitones from F# to Ab? - - - either 2 semitones or 10 semitones How many semitones from F# to Bb? - - - either 4 semitones or 8 semitones How many semitones from C to C? - - - either 12 semitones or 0 semitones
...as you can tell, if you add up those numbers above they will always add up to 12... 1+11=12 2+10=12 5+7=12 ...etc...
